4Videosoft iPad 2 Manager Platinum Description
4Videosoft iPad 2 Manager, the best iPad 2 Transfer, can easily transfer files music, movie, photos, Camera Roll, camera shot from iPad 2 to computer and from computer to iPad 2. The iPad 2 Manager Platinum can also transfer, manage and backup TV shows, Podcast, iTunes U, eBooks, voice memos, SMS (MMS) and contacts from iPad 2 and import PDF and ePub to iPad 2.
The iPad 2 Manager supports transferring iPad 2 files to iTunes, and convert DVD and video files to iPad 2. Moreover, this iPad 2 Manager also supports different iPod, iPhone, and iPad versions.
